MySpace API Preview - SOAP and REST Supported
Thu, 07/12/2007 - 14:01
A link has surfaced on the web which shows some of the functions that the MySpace API might make available. The fact that MySpace looks to be supporting access to their API via SOAP in addition to the REST style that Facebook provides is very promising. It shows that they have been giving some serious thought about how to provide a better API than what Facebook has, rather than just coming out with a simple copycat platform. I think it will be hard for MySpace to get the same press and massive initial influx of new applications that Facebook received, mainly because the MySpace audience doesn't have the huge developer community that Facebook does. If the features MySpace releases are truly groundbreaking then they may be able to convince some Facebook application developers to jump ship and try their hand in the MySpace market. I'm sure if this happens it won't be long before we see the same new features surface on the Facebook platform. |
